Concrete Waterproofing in Montgomery, AL
Concrete waterproofing services help protect foundations, basements, driveways, and other concrete structures from water intrusion and damage. This process involves applying specialized sealants or membranes to surfaces to prevent moisture from seeping through, which can lead to issues such as cracking, mold growth, or structural deterioration. Homeowners often request waterproofing for projects like basement walls, retaining walls, or garage floors,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high humidity, to maintain the integrity and longevity of their property.

Common Concrete Waterproofing Jobs
Basement and foundation sealing - helps prevent water seepage and structural damage.
Driveway and garage waterproofing - protects surfaces from cracking and staining caused by moisture.
Patio and walkway waterproofing - maintains durability and prevents water-related deterioration.
Retaining wall waterproofing - reduces the risk of water pressure damage and erosion.
Crawl space waterproofing - controls moisture levels to improve indoor air quality and prevent mold.
Concrete surface sealing - extends the lifespan of concrete structures by blocking water penetration.
Concrete Waterproofing Questions
What is concrete waterproofing? It involves applying protective treatments to prevent water from penetrating concrete surfaces, helping to keep basements and foundations dry.
Which projects benefit from waterproofing? Foundations, basement floors, retaining walls, and garage slabs are common areas where waterproofing can prevent water damage.
How does waterproofing protect a property? It creates a barrier that prevents water intrusion, reducing the risk of mold, cracking, and structural deterioration.
What types of waterproofing methods are available? Methods include surface sealants, membrane applications, and drainage system installations tailored to specific needs.
